Webb1 aug. 2024 · Rams vs. Artificial Insemination. With the advent of artificial insemination, the mature ram is becoming harder to find on America’s sheep farms. Also, many people will use a ram lamb in the fall and send him to slaughter after the breeding season, so one may never see the full potential of a mature ram line. Webb17 jan. 2024 · Both the Horned and Polled Dorset are medium-sized sheep with superior muscle composition and a decent body length. As a result, their carcasses are lean and muscular, which is why their meat is one of the most valuable in the sheepmeat industry. Dorset ewes weigh between 150 and 200 pounds, while rams can weigh up to 275 pounds.
